Analysis
The most recent figure for synthetic fertilizers — emissions (co2eq), per square kilometre in Uzbekistan is 0.012 kt per square kilometre, measured in 2023.
The figure is up 15.7% on the previous year and up 40.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, synthetic fertilizers — emissions (co2eq), per square kilometre in Uzbekistan peaked at 0.0132 kt per square kilometre in 1992 and was at its lowest, 0.006 kt per square kilometre, in 2004.
That places Uzbekistan 22nd out of 176 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 32 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Synthetic Fertilizers — Emissions (CO2eq) (AR5)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Synthetic Fertilizers — Emissions (CO2eq) (AR5)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Synthetic Fertilizers — Emissions (CO2eq)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
